Water line break affects South Carson City water customers; city public works doing repairs
A water line break Wednesday morning in the Eagle Station area between South Carson Street and Silver Sage is causing service disruption, including the Southpointe Drive area, according to Carson City Public Works.
According to a social media post at 10:12 a..m. the estimated time of repair is approximately five hours.
Residents in the affected areas may experience discolored water and are advised not to wash light colored laundry if their water is discolored, according to public works, directing residents to www.carson.org/wateralert for more information, including a map of the affected area. Carson Now reader Mary Webb said water from the break is running down Silver Sage and that she contacted Public Works about the incident.
Webb said the latest water line issue in the area is the third time in six months there’s been water running down Silver Sage and affecting residents’ water supply. She was told the cause of the break is unknown at this time.
